Introducing Children to Classical Music: Benefits and Recommendations
Exposing your children to classical music may not be the first thing you consider when investigating educational options, but it should be. The intricate structures and harmonies of works by classical composers can stimulate cognitive growth, enhancing memory, spatial reasoning, and attention span. Developing music appreciation during childhood can also contribute to increased creativity and emotional intelligence.
Top musical choices for young listeners include "Eine kleine Nachtmusik" by Mozart, "Fur Elise" by Beethoven, and "The Nutcracker Suite" by Tchaikovsky. These pieces are not just beautiful but also approachable, providing an excellent entry point to the classical music genre. Interactive Musical Activities: Making Education Fun
Taking the power of music to the next level by incorporating it a key element in your child's learning journey? Interactive musical activities transform education into an enjoyable experience. Integrate musical games into their daily routine. You can try 'Musical Memory' or 'Dance and Stop', which not only entertains them but also boosts their memory and listening skills. Rhythm activities are a great way to stimulate cognitive growth. Utilize household items as instruments and create simple rhythmic patterns. Inspire them to follow these patterns, improving their motor skills and sense of timing. It's not just about hearing music, it's about connecting with it. Don't forget, when learning is entertaining, it's better retained.
How to Design a Personal Music Learning Library for Children
Ever thought about developing your own educational kids' music playlist? It's less complicated than you'd expect. Start by planning your playlist organization. This forms the overall flow of your playlist, progressing from upbeat songs to soothing, mellower tunes. Then, consider song choices. Choose songs that are not only fun, but also educational. These could contain lessons about numbers, the alphabet, or even behavioral lessons. Go for a mix of both traditional favorites and new additions to maintain variety. Take into account your kid's preferences, too. If they love animals, add songs about various animals. In conclusion, consistently modify the playlist to maintain their interest. With proper preparation and creativity, you'll create an educational playlist your kids will love.
